Hosted on MSN10mon
Plan a Trip to San Pedro, Belize: A Sparkling Town on the Island of Ambergris CayeThrough snorkeling and diving excursions ... was originally published on www.swimsuit.si.com as Plan a Trip to San Pedro, Belize: A Sparkling Town on the Island of Ambergris Caye.
For further details, consult our guide to Getting Around Belize. Hol Chan, Shark Ray Full-Day Snorkeling Tour From San Pedro Belize (298 reviews) ...
For more information, consult our guide to Getting Around Belize. Hol Chan, Shark Ray Full-Day Snorkeling Tour From San Pedro Belize (297 reviews) 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results